>>  What speaks against having multiple sessions, one for every service
>>  number? Every session would have its own login, like a separate
>>  customer.
>
>Receiving from 3000 to 3999 ? ;)

that will be a long config file but how else would kannel separate 
the different parties? if your config does not deal with the 
destination number who will?

>  > If you have multiple services on the same connection, you have a
>>  problem inside kannel as you will not be able to offer different
>>  services as the TO number is not used to differentiate the services
>>  (in SMSBox) but only the keywords (something to be added to SMSbox).
>>  Of couse you can do it externally to kannel in a CGI for example.
